Tenryu-ji temple is a top-ranked among the Five Great Zen Temples of Kyoto which is one of the 17 World Cultual Heritage-listed monuments in Kyoto and famous for strolling-style garden. This temple was originally constructed in 1339 by Ashikaga Takauji who is one of the Shogunate of Muromachi era (1336~1573). You can see Japanese traditional architecture, paintings, garden and so-on.
Bamboo forest is one of the most impressive spots for many tourists coming to Japan. Bamboo is the symbol of vitality because it grow up very quickly. Bamboo crafts is used in the tea ceremony and flower arrangement. After leaving Tenryuji out from one of the gate, the bamboo forest called “Chikurin” come into your eyes immediately. This bamboo forest continues to the end of the road by around 400 meters. This area used to be the villa of the aristocracy in Heian era (end of 8th centyry ~ end of 12th century) and you can feel subtle and profound world even after 1000 years passed.

Togetdsu-kyo bridge literally means “Crossing the moon”. This bridge was at first constructed by an ancient priest in around 840. By seeing this bridge, you can see various beautiful sceneries according to the change of each seasons. Mt.Arashiyama of west side of the bridge is registered as the place of scenic beauty and natural monument in Japan. You can enjoy cherry blossoms in April, fresh green in summer, graceful autumn leaves in fall and clean white snow landscape in winter. Current bridge was completed in 1934 with 155meter length and 11meter width. There are so many sceneries of this bridge found in the past many movies and TV dramas.
Mt.Iwata Monkey park is located near in the west side of Togetsu-kyo Bridge. There are around 120 number of Japanese macaques living in the wild. After you enter the entrance of the monkey park with paying admission fee, you can enjoy light trekking onto the Mt.Arashiyama mountain road for about 20 minutes with enjoying the mountain scenery and reach the top of the mountain. The Japanese macaques are characteristic of red face and behind and the height is around 50cm ~ 60cm. They are well accustomed with us and receive special foods from us with very humorous faces.
